Calcium carbonate (CaCO3) is a versatile industrial mineral produced by grinding natural limestone or marble (ground calcium carbonate, or GCC) or through chemical precipitation (precipitated calcium carbonate, or PCC). It is one of the highest-volume mineral fillers and extenders used across multiple industries. Product grades range from coarse construction-grade powders to ultrafine grades below 2 microns for specialty coatings and plastics applications.

In the UAE and Saudi Arabia, calcium carbonate is consumed in large quantities by the paint and coatings industry, plastics compounding, paper manufacturing, rubber production, animal feed formulation, and construction materials such as adhesives, sealants, and cementitious products. GCC-based manufacturers process local limestone and marble deposits in Ras Al Khaimah, Fujairah, and the Saudi central region to serve regional demand. Procurement managers should specify calcium carbonate by particle size distribution (D50 and D97), whiteness index (measured on Hunter L scale), CaCO3 purity, moisture content, and oil absorption value. Coated grades treated with stearic acid offer improved dispersion in polymer matrices.

When sourcing calcium carbonate, evaluate the supplier's quality consistency through certificates of analysis, their capacity to deliver in bulk (tanker or big bag) and bagged formats, and logistics capability for regular deliveries. Local GCC producers offer competitive pricing compared to imports due to proximity to raw material sources and lower freight costs. Long-term supply agreements with volume commitments typically secure the best pricing and guaranteed allocation during high-demand periods.

Frequently Asked Questions — Calcium Carbonate

What is the difference between ground calcium carbonate (GCC) and precipitated calcium carbonate (PCC)?
GCC is produced by mechanically grinding natural limestone or marble and is available in a wide range of particle sizes. PCC is synthesized through a chemical reaction, producing controlled particle morphology and narrower size distributions. PCC offers higher brightness and purity but at a higher cost, making it preferred for premium paper and specialty polymer applications.
What whiteness specifications should I require for paint-grade calcium carbonate?
Paint-grade calcium carbonate typically requires a Hunter L whiteness value of 95 or above, with CaCO3 purity exceeding 98 percent and a controlled particle size distribution with D97 below 45 microns. Low iron and manganese content is essential to avoid discoloration. Coated grades improve compatibility with resin systems.
Are there calcium carbonate producers within the GCC region?
Yes, several large-scale grinding plants operate in Ras Al Khaimah, Fujairah, and Saudi Arabia's central and eastern regions, processing local limestone deposits. Regional production has expanded significantly to meet growing demand from the construction, plastics, and coatings industries, offering buyers shorter lead times and lower logistics costs than imported material.
